WebLength: 8.2 miles Number of Stations: 16 Every 7.5 minutes (peak) Every 10 – 20 minutes (off‐peak) Number of BRT Vehicles: 12 Capital Costs: $96.8M ‐ $105.9M Annual Operating Cost: $3.4M Average Daily Ridership: 8,575 (+43% over existing corridor ridership)

Launched in 2008, Cleveland’s Healthline replaced 108 bus stops with 36 conveniently spaced stations and reduced travel time from 40 minutes to 28. The city’s first BRT system connects the two largest regional employment areas, Downtown and University Circle.
